The 193million acres (780,000km2) of public land that are managed as national forests and grasslands are collectively known as the National Forest System. The Urban and Community Forestry Program provides support to states, cities, and nonprofit groups, so they can plant, protect, maintain, and utilize wood from community trees. Research employs about 550 scientists and several hundred technical and support staff, located at 67 sites throughout the United States and in Puerto Rico. The National Fire Plan continues to be an integral part of the Forest Service today. Our watershed program provides technical and financial assistance to states and communities, provides education and training, manages threats to forest health, and works in partnership at the local level to protect and enhance watersheds on state and private forest lands. The Forest Service achieved widespread awareness during the 1960s, as it became the setting for the long running classic TV show Lassie, with storylines focusing on Lassie's adventures with various forest rangers. The Community Forest and Open Space Conservation Program (Community Forest Program) of the USDA Forest Service offers an opportunity for communities through local units of government, federally recognized tribes and qualified nonprofit entities to acquire and conserve forests that provide public access and recreational opportunities, protect vital water supplies and wildlife habitat, serve as demonstration sites for private forest landowners, and provide economic benefits from timber and non-timber products. Each district has a staff of 10 to 300 people under the direction of a district ranger, a line officer who reports to a forest supervisor.
